Connecting to Your Wireless Network
To connect a device (such as a PC) to your wireless network, you must configure
the wireless connection on the device with the wireless security information you
configured using the Device Manager.
The following steps are provided as an example; you may need to configure your
device differently. For instructions that are specific to your device, consult the user
documentation for your device.
STEP 1 Open the wireless connection settings window or program for your device. Your
PC may have special software installed to manage wireless connections, or you
may find wireless connections under the Control Panel in the Network
Connections or Network and Internet window. (The location depends on your
operating system.)
STEP 2 Enter the network name (SSID) that you chose for your network when you
configured the RV220W.
STEP 3 Choose the type of encryption and enter the security key that you chose when
setting up the RV220W. If you did not enable security (not recommended), leave
these fields blank.
STEP 4 Verify your wireless connection and save your settings.
